My Buying Guides on Light Bulb Standard Base
What I Look for First
When I shop for a light bulb standard base, I always start by checking the socket type. The most common standard base is the E26 in the U.S., and I make sure it matches the fixture before buying. I also look at whether I need a screw-in base, since that is the most familiar and widely used option for everyday lamps and ceiling lights.
Why the Base Size Matters to Me
I’ve learned that the base size is just as important as brightness or color temperature. If the base does not fit properly, the bulb simply will not work. For me, confirming the base type saves time, avoids returns, and makes installation much easier.
Compatibility With Fixtures
I always compare the bulb base with the fixture requirements. Some lights need a standard medium base, while others may use smaller bases like E12 or specialty fittings. I check the label on the lamp, fixture, or old bulb so I know I’m choosing the right one.
Material and Build Quality
I prefer bulbs with a sturdy base that feels secure and well-made. A strong metal base helps the bulb screw in smoothly and stay connected properly. In my experience, better build quality usually means fewer issues with flickering or poor contact.
Bulb Type and Purpose
I also think about what kind of bulb I need with the standard base. LED bulbs are my go-to because they use less energy and last much longer. Depending on the room, I choose between soft white, daylight, or dimmable options to get the right atmosphere.
Brightness and Color Temperature
I always check lumens instead of just watts, because lumens tell me how bright the bulb really is. For cozy spaces, I like warmer light. For work areas, I usually pick a brighter, cooler tone. Matching brightness and color temperature to the room makes a big difference in comfort.
Energy Efficiency and Lifespan
I try to choose bulbs that save energy and last a long time. LED standard base bulbs have been the best value for me because they reduce electricity use and need replacing less often. Over time, that makes them more cost-effective than older bulb types.
My Final Tip Before Buying
Before I buy, I always double-check three things: base size, bulb shape, and fixture compatibility. If those match, I feel confident the bulb will work well. Taking a minute to verify these details has helped me avoid a lot of unnecessary hassle.
